Health kick: new medical materials and applications
Recent examples of extruded medical products – including a thermoformed package for implant screws – show that innovation is thriving
While many applications of plastics in the medical industry are related to injection moulding – especially for medical devices – there is also a huge amount of film extrusion, particularly in packaging. There is also a huge demand for thermoforming. The thermo- forming division of the US-based Society of Plastics Engineers (SPE) announced several medical industry winners in its annual parts competition. These included a tray to keep bone screws in place, a part for a neonatal unit and an enclosure for medical equipment. In the roll-fed thin gauge industrial category, US thermoformer Placon won for a custom tray that keeps medical screws suspended to prevent hydroxyapatite (HA) coating damage. The product, made for medical device manufac-
turer Orthofix, is a tray package designed to hold two medical screws – coated with HA – in place until they were used in the operating room. The HA coating on each screw helps reduce the screw from backing out of the bone after being implanted into the patient. Once screws are fastened into the retainer base, a retainer cover snaps into place to create a second secure barrier for the HA-coated screws. The tray and all packaging components are
made from PETG. The tray comprises two designed parts – a retainer tray and tray cover – and two pre- validated, double sterile barrier trays. These go inside each other and hold the newly designed tray and tray cover. The customer is using the double sterile barrier
trays to package around 2,000 different products from its portfolio. Placon was able to save over

US$50,000, as this is the average cost of validating a new medical package. The customer had to find a solution that would hold the product without causing the HA coating to rub off while in the package – which would make the product defective. This was done by creating a locking retainer for
the head of the screw, while keeping the body of the screw suspended.
Clear winner Profile Plastics was also a winner, in the cut sheet heavy gauge vacuum forming category. It won a gold award for a clear part – made from cast acrylic sheet. The part requires total clarity on all flat surfaces to give nursing staff an unimpeded visibility of premature new born babies. At the same time, a precisely ‘shaded’ section
was required, to hide the unit’s electronics and wiring. This was done via distortion printing of each sheet of cast acrylic prior to forming. Ridge forming was chosen for the moulding process. To achieve the customer’s target price point, the part was produced in a rotary forming machine equipped with a quartz oven.
